Team,

DR drill Friday. The Mosswick stale-branch cleanup bot will be paused during failover; resume it only after the replica repo syncs. Branches older than 90 days get archived, not deleted, so nothing reviewable is lost. Verify the bot's archive manifest post-drill. Restoring its credential store requires the passphrase below.

strongbox words: ralax-sileth-queniel-zorvan-drumir-gordor-kasok-julox-fenwyn-gormir-quenath-fraiel-ralys-fenath

## 3.9.0 — Renamed setting

Fabrikit's test-data factory renamed FACTORY_SEED_MODE to FABRIKIT_SEED_STRATEGY. Old name is ignored as of this release; no fallback. On-call: if nightly fixture builds fail with "strategy unset," the env file on the runner still uses the old key. Update it, then restart the fixture daemon. The daemon also verifies fixtures against the snapshot registry on boot, and that check needs its token in the env file directly below.

vault entry, fadup-tagag: RELAY_SECRET8=2fd92179

// RETENTION_SWEEP_INTERVAL_HOURS
//
// Controls how often the Tidewick sweeper scans the archive tier for
// records past their retention window. New team members: do not lower
// this below 6 without checking with the storage group, since each
// sweep holds a shared lock on the index shards and shorter intervals
// have caused pileups before. The value was last tuned during the
// Q3 capacity review, validated against the build marked by the token below.

build token for tawif-bahip: htk31_68bba16e1afabfef4ecc69408c06f16